About Shuisen Chen

Shuisen Chen is a scholar working on Environmental Engineering, Oceanography and Global and Planetary Change, having authored 80 papers that have together received 2.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Remote Sensing in Agriculture (23 papers), Marine and coastal ecosystems (19 papers) and Land Use and Ecosystem Services (13 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Environmental Engineering (669 citations), Oceanography (420 citations) and Ecology (729 citations). Shuisen Chen has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Luxembourg. Frequent co-authors include Chongyang Wang, Hao Jiang, Wenrui Huang, Xiuzhi Chen, Dan Li, Weiqi Chen, Yongxian Su, Dan Li, Ligang Fang and Jinyue Chen. Their work appears in journals such as The Science of The Total Environment, Remote Sensing of Environment and Journal of Hazardous Materials.
